Description
A delightful loaf utilizing sourdough discard for a crispy, tender bread that’s perfect for toasts, sandwiches, or on its own.
Ingredients
Scale
- 150 g sourdough discard
- 350 g bread flour
- 220 g warm water
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p instant yeast
Instructions
- Combine the sourdough discard, warm water, and instant yeast in a large mixing bowl. Stir until blended.
- Add the bread flour and salt to the mixture and mix until a shaggy dough forms.
- Knead the dough on a floured surface for about 10 minutes until smooth and elastic.
- Grease a bowl and place the dough inside, covering it with a kitchen towel to rise for about 1 hour.
- Preheat your oven to 220°C (430°F).
- Punch down the risen dough gently and shape it into a loaf.
- Place the shaped dough in a parchment-lined loaf pan and let it rise for another 30 minutes.
- Bake the loaf for 25-30 minutes until golden brown and hollow sounding when tapped.
- Cool the bread on a wire rack before slicing.
Notes
For a crispy alternative, use an air fryer at 180°C (350°F) for shorter baking time. You can customize the flavor with herbs or seeds.
